There are both inpatient and outpatient drug and alcohol rehab, but there are a few types of outpatient drug and alcohol treatment in Acme from which to choose. Regular outpatient treatment is minimally invasive and individuals can usually go to counseling and therapy a few times per week. Intensive outpatient programs offer counseling and therapy similar to normal outpatient, but on a more accelerated pace that also allows time for work and family life.
An outpatient drug rehab option referred to as Day Treatment or Partial Hospitalization is the most comprehensive form of outpatient rehab available. Clients can still go home or to a halfway house at the end of each day, but will spend the majority of their time participating in outpatient rehab services. Day treatment and partial hospitalization outpatient drug or alcohol rehab is perfect for clients who have newly completed an inpatient program, but still need to maintain a robust support system while they become more comfortable with a sober life. These rehabs also tend to offer a broader array of services that regular outpatient may not provide, including medication management, dual diagnosis treatment, and alternative therapies.
It isn't uncommon for individuals in outpatient drug or alcohol rehab or after rehab in outpatient drug rehab to relapse. In these cases inpatient treatment would ideally be the next step.
